How is M.Tech in CSE from NIT Jamshedpur?

AC
Aryaa Chatterjee Posted On : April 20th, 2021
Studied at NIT Jamshedpur (2019)

NIT Jamshedpur, for any student, can be a good choice. However, it can be a good choice only if there is no further option left. In all the options that you have, the first try you should ever have is to enroll in IITs. On the other hand, if not IITs, then your second try should at least be for absolutely any tier-I NITs, such as the ones in the South. 

Although, when you run out of your choices between institutions like IITs and tier-I NITs, then choosing NIT Jamshedpur as your last option is not considered overall a very bad choice. 

NIT Jamshedpur is an institute that comes with brand value, which mainly is its USP. It is fundamentally well renowned across everyone for the CSE department, which has rather earned its name for being the most sought branch in the whole institution.

However, when speaking of the placement reports, it speaks otherwise. This means the overall placement record for almost all the branches in the institution is not highly praised. But, the improvement in the placement reports is somehow seen to climb the upper side recently. 

Categories

MTech in CSE from NIT Jamshedpur

Course Fee

1.94 lakh

Highest CTC

17.7 LPA

Average CTC

8 LPA

Recruiting Companies

Accenture, Intel, Deloitte, Dell, PWC, TCS, etc.

There are several companies, such as INTEL, and DELL that recently have approached the institution with propositions to provide students internship opportunities. It is rather good news for NIT Jamshedpur.

Companies like INTEl have recently been known to select 25 students from M.Tech for certain internship opportunities, among which 12 students already belong to the CSE specializations.

How is NIT Jamshedpur for civil engineering in terms of placement?

AB
Ayesha Bhoumik Posted On : April 20th, 2021
Studied at National Institute of Technology Jamshedpur (2019)

The placement records for Civil Engineering in NIT Jamshedpur are not considered to be the best. 

  • One of the primary reasons behind this is the lesser number of companies actually approaching any Civil Engineers at the end of the day. 
  • Nearly 60% of the students who are pursuing civil engineering get placed. At the same time, the opportunities that other branches receive regarding their placements can be heightened up to 90%.
  • Most of the civil engineers approach in opting for GATE preparations and later in their lives, go up to securing government jobs. 
  • There are students who primarily did not take Civil engineering in their years of study and instead chose to opt for Metallurgy in the same institute they are in.

Civil engineering has an average placement of almost 60-70% in most of the NITs. It is somewhat similar in NIT Jamshedpur too since overall, it is not deeply bad. But, at the same time, it is not particularly good as well. Your placement also partially depends on your CGPA too. 

L&T alone visits the campus of NIT Jamshedpur every single year and selects 15 -20 students in an approximate count. So you have several other options open for you via GATE OR IES.

How are the food facilities at NIT Jamshedpur?

SG
Siddharth Gupta Posted On : April 20th, 2021
Studied at National Institute of Technology, Jamshedpur (2018)

The details about the food facilities in NIT Jamshedpur are as mentioned below.

Mess Food Facilities

  • The quality of the mess food is average and is not the best. However, the provision of good food increases as you become a senior in the department. 
  • The mess provides non-vegetarian food items five times a week. At the same time, vegetarian food items are not quite as good as non-vegetarian items. 
  • The best meal, however, in the mess is its breakfast. 
  • The current mess rate is Rs.15000 per semester. 
  • The students who are residing in the Mega hostel have their meals in other hostels' mess. It is because the Mega mess is not functional at present, which mainly is a problematic scenario. 

Canteen Food Facilities

  • The food of the canteen area provides a wide range of items as it is a newly developed area. It can be anything from espresso coffee to special “thali”. 
  • If you possibly can, then have a brief glimpse at their menu card when you visit the canteen.

Private owners

  • There are several private restaurant owners as well. The one among many, as also acclaimed by numerous students, is a hotel named Pradeep Restaurant on the campus which provides decent food items.
  • Gupta hotel is another place where you can possibly obtain non-vegetarian food items at comparatively low prices.
  • Sudha store, Shyam da, and NIT store are various other food hotspots for students in the campus. The Amul store is just another decent shop where you can find some of the amul products you would love to eat as well.

These are the several food facilities you will acquire in and outside of the campus.
